This part is a kind of semiconductor called SDR-240.
Function of this product has 240W Single Output Industrial DIN RAIL.
Manufacturers : Mean Well
Image and pinout :

Some of the text within the PDF file :
240W Single Output Industrial DIN RAIL with PFC Function Features : SDR-240 series High efficiency 94% and low power dissipation 150% peak load capability Built-in active PFC function, PF>0.93 Protections: Short circuit / Overload / Over voltage / Over temperature Cooling by free air convection Built-in constant current limiting circuit Can be installed on DIN rail TS-35/7.5 or 15 UL 508 (industrial control equipment) approved EN61000-6-2(EN50082-2) industrial immunity level Built-in DC OK relay contact 100% full load burn-in test 3 years warranty SE PQ M IF GL Marine 47 SPECIFICATION MODEL DC VOLTAGE RATED CURRENT CURRENT RANGE RATED POWER PEAK CURRENT PEAK POWER Note.6 OUTPUT VOLTAGE ADJ. RANGE LINE REGULATION LOAD REGULATION SETUP, RISE TIME HOLD UP TIME (Typ.) VOLTAGE RANGE FREQ [ ... ]
SDR-240 PDF Datasheet Download
